What Is the Branson Comedy Bash Dinner Show?

Branson Comedy Bash Dinner Show - Bransons Best Comedy - What Is the Branson Comedy Bash Dinner Show?

This lively event offers roughly 90 minutes of nonstop entertainment, combining comedy, magic, and live music. It’s designed to be a high-energy, fun-filled evening that keeps audiences laughing from start to finish. The show’s hosts and performers have a knack for quick wit and clever improvisation, ensuring no two shows are exactly alike.

The experience is ideal for families, groups, or couples seeking a relaxed night out in Branson that doesn’t break the bank. The show is hosted at The Shepherd of the Hills, a well-known venue, which adds a touch of local flavor to the experience.

Stop 1: The Shepherd of the Hills

The first act features Jim Barber, a ventriloquist with TV credentials including appearances on the Late Show with David Letterman. His act is a mix of sharp vocal skills, clever puppet humor, and audience interaction. Reviewers have noted the show’s appeal across ages, with comments like “fun for all ages” and praise for the “ingenious comical characters.”

This segment sets the tone for the night, combining slapstick humor, musical interludes, and playful audience participation. Expect Jim to involve you in the fun, making it feel more like a comedy party than a formal performance.

The Dinner Portion

Included in the ticket is a delicious pasta meal, with options for those with gluten sensitivities or vegetarian preferences. The menu features spaghetti and turkey pasta, which many guests found satisfying enough for a relaxed dinner. One reviewer, Michael, mentioned, “Dinner was little weak,” but pointed out that most attendees aren’t there for the culinary experience.

While the food isn’t gourmet, it’s hearty and designed to keep you energized for the comedy ahead. Guests note that the focus is on entertainment, not haute cuisine, and some reviews mention the food’s lack of flavor or excitement. However, others appreciated the inclusion of gluten-free and vegetarian options, making it accessible for dietary restrictions.

Practical Details and Tips

Branson Comedy Bash Dinner Show - Bransons Best Comedy - Practical Details and Tips

  • Duration: Approximately 1 hour 30 minutes, making it a great option for an evening activity.
  • Price: Around $60 per person, including meal and show.
  • Booking: Most bookings are confirmed immediately, with free cancellation up to 24 hours in advance.
  • Accessibility: Service animals are welcome, and most travelers can participate, which is great for guests with mobility or assistance needs.
  • Weather considerations: If canceled due to poor weather, you’ll be offered an alternative date or a full refund.
